Mysterious flats

Over the past year I've gotten 4 or 5 flats. They have all occurred inside the house, and none have been due to tire punctures. The most confusing part is that each puncture has been located on the _inside_ diameter of the tube, in contact with the rim tape. The punctures are not happening over the eyeholes, and they happen anywhere along the tube.

I've checked and found no culprits in the rim, eyeholes, rim tape, or inside of the tire.

The tube and tire are always seated properly, and I moved from simply replacing the rim tape to using two strips, which seems to have mildly subdued whatever the issue is.

If anyone more knowledgeable could offer some insight into this issue I'd really appreciate it.



EDIT:I'm using a cxp33 rim, vittoria action-hsd tire, and Giant tubes.
